Go ye into all nations making disciples of men. Today on Frances and Friends, Sister Swaggart and panel read Matthew 28:16 discussing the Great Commission for the church as the rapture draws near. Brother Muzzerall says we must beware to not succumb to a hardened heart, but seek God’s will for us to share the gospel. The fields are white for the harvest, may the Lord help us to be about our Father’s business to reach the lost. When we are careful to not ask amiss, but seek Him first, all the promises of God will be added unto us. This victory in Christ is found when we anchor our faith in what Christ has already provided for us at Calvary. The panel explains John the Baptist's ministry of water baptism, at a time when Israel was Spiritually dry.
